Grave 8 is a cist (int. dims 1.17m N-S; 0.52m E-W; H 0.65m) with a capstone (dims 2.25 N-S; 2m E-W; T 0.3m) which contained a bowl food vessel with a scattered cremation. It was inserted in the mound (RO028-204001-) at E, inside the kerbstones of the cairn (RO028-204002-). (Ó Ríordáin 1997 49)
